January Compassion Report
Posted Feb 8, 2012 by Vern Fein, Amy Cunningham
Hope Center 37 guests at Life Encouragement interviews and 27 guests at our first service night. Distributed home and health care products, held children's activities, healing prayer rooms, wellness appointments, budgeting class, haircuts and much more. This was the first month we held life encouragement interviews separate from service nights. We had nearly 60 volunteers make this possible!
Food Ministry 250 families, 890 individuals served this month
Senior Care 2 Bible studies at Manor care
Real Life Regular meetings of teen moms at The Vineyard Church
Jail/Prison Ministry 194 prisoners visited. Hundreds of reconciliation cards passed out through new greeting card initiative.
Benevolence Fund: 10 requests
Our Compassion Ministries continue to support Anti-Human Trafficking, Ethnic Diversity, Restoration Urban Ministries, and Real Life Teen Moms.
